Something I have noticed to duplicate the grinding everytime:

Keep transmission temperature below 75 ( let it cool off before you drive )

Rev it to 4,000 RPM and shift fast

Mine will grind everytime. But only once per time I drive it. Sometimes it will randomly grind though no matter what temperature or rpm.

I think it's my synchros

Trans Problems

I did get a new trans still disappointed when shifting from 1st to 2nd sometimes locks up. The dealer states "it's driving habits" nothing more they can do "get another dealer opinion" I now have a case number with GM Customer Service this is my second rep. and I am getting the run around. My car is only driven on occations with less than 6000 miles!! What dealer are you working with?, please contact me forklifts@chesnet.net I am now building a case this is my 3rd transmission failure and documenting each case. I was told by a Tremec specialist (Transzilla) they are modifing all the 2012 Z transmissions recutting gears. I was also told this is a very complicated transmission and the dealers who may not have a lot of experience could make issues worst. When I got my first two repairs done the transmission was leaking both times. I am also going to contact this Jeff at GM Customer Service and see how deticated he is to this ongoing issue.
